In our last installment of this adventure (Thursday's post), Captain Maple decided to hike over Craggy Hill and go to the entrance of Blackbeard's Wood in order to find clues as to where Echo Island is located. Echo Island is where the pirates have buried their treasure and Maple wants to find it.


Of course Blackbeard's Wood is slightly haunted (so they say) and she was a bit scared to go inside the forest. So Maple decided to don her brown plaid hat from Vintique Designs and pretend to be the brave Sherlock Holmes. She is also using her magnifying glass (a human necklace) to help her find clues.

The rest of her outfit today is from a variety of shops. Her white tee shirt is from Liberty Jane, the skull and crossbones waffle-weave hoodie is from Lizziebee Design, and the black and white pants are from 123 Mulberry Street. The Wellington boots are stolen from Lira's (Lanie's) AG shoe collection.

At first Captain Maple bravely told Marvelous Me Nora Demington (the camera crew) to stay behind her as she crept around a tree near the entrance to the Wood....


Once she got a look at the forest she remarked, "It looks okay to me. You go around in front and check it out." She had courageously volunteered me to be the explorer while she hid behind the tree.


Peeking out at me, she waited awhile to see if I was being attacked by ghosts, vampires, or werewolves....


After a few moments, since I hadn't been eaten by monsters, she leaned out and said, "Alright, looks safe to me..... let's look for clues!"


"Looking for clues" consisted of her posing for several glamour shots...




After awhile I started looking for clues myself to make sure I got out of this forest before it got dark.... and there it was, a tiny piece of rolled up paper... probably the clue we were looking for. "It's right there," I said, in order to help this process along.


"Did you find something? Where?!," she replied excitedly.


"Right there in front of you."


"Ohhhhh......."


Needless to say we could have spent moments in the Wood instead of the hours it took Maple to get her hair, hat, outfit, and pose just right....
